@charset "UTF-8";/* CSS Document */html{font-family:"Helvetica 75 Bold", Helvetica, "Arial Bold", Arial, "Hiragino Sans GB W3", sans-serif;line-height:2em;color:#FFFFFF;}section{display:block;}body{font-size:12px;font-family:Helvetica, Arial, "Hiragino Sans GB W3", sans-serif;margin:0px;padding:0;background-color:#2f2f2f;}div.wrap{width:100%;margin:auto 0px;}p.readcopy{font-family:"Hiragino Sans GB W3", sans-serif;font-size:14px;}header{width:100%;height:45px;background-color:#000000;background-image:url(img/header_bg.png) repeat-x;margin-left:20px;text-align:center;}div.hed{width:100%;height:45px;background-color:#000000;background-image:url(img/header_bg.png);background-repeat:repeat-x;padding-left:20px;text-align:center;}div.back{float:left;width:56px;margin-top:5px;}img.title{margin-top:15px;}img.fig{margin:50px 0px;-webkit-box-reflect: below 5px -webkit-gradient(linear, left top, left bottom, from(rgba(255,255,255,0)), color-stop(0.9, rgba(0,0,0,0)), to(rgba(0,0,0,0.1)));}h1{color:#ff8400;font-family:Helvetica, Arial, sans-serif;font-size:48px;line-height:normal;}h2{font-family:"Hiragino Sans GB W3";sans-serif;font-size:18px;}section{margin:40px 20px;}footer{margin:0px;}div.ftr{width:100%;height:80px;font-size:10px;background-color:#505050;margin-top:60px;padding:20px;background-image:url(img/bg_ftr.png);background-repeat:repeat-x;}a{-webkit-user-select: none;border:none;color:#ff8400;text-decoration:none;}div.source{-webkit-border-radius: 5px;background-color:#989898;text-align:center;padding:10px;margin:40px 0px;}
